Introduction To Dust Collection Equipment

Jul 18, 2026 Leave a message

Dust collection equipment refers to industrial devices designed to separate dust from flue gas, primarily utilized in boiler operations and industrial manufacturing. Performance is evaluated based on metrics such as gas handling capacity, pressure drop, and dust removal efficiency. These devices are categorized by their operating principles into five types: mechanical, wet-scrubbing, filtration, electrostatic, and magnetic dust collectors. Among them, the bag-type dust collector is the most widely used due to its high efficiency; it employs natural or synthetic fiber filter bags for internal or external filtration, with system design requiring careful consideration of parameters such as airflow volume, temperature, and dust concentration.
Bag-type dust collectors utilize negative-pressure reverse-blowing technology; a compartmentalized design combined with an induced-draft fan system enables dust removal efficiencies exceeding 98%, making them suitable for small-to-medium-sized industrial boilers. Electrostatic precipitators (ESPs) are powered by high-voltage silicon rectifier units and feature integrated PLC control systems to regulate components such as pulse rappers and heaters. They employ charged spray-cleaning technology to remove accumulated dust from electrodes-a process that allows for adjustable parameters and does not require powering down the unit. Industry standards such as DL/T 514-2004 and JB/T 10341-2002 regulate equipment manufacturing and application, while technologies like low-pressure pulse-jet cleaning and compartmentalized dust removal further enhance operational stability and energy efficiency.
